Текущий архив: 2006.10.29;
Скачать: CL | DM;
Вниз
Юникоды и компонент TOracleQuery Найти похожие ветки
← →
ANB © (2006-08-29 17:13) [40]
> "set S = N:P"
Не а. Так не жрет.
← →
sniknik © (2006-08-29 17:14) [41]> А как по молдавски в тоаде набрать то ?
не знаю... я для проб искал любой "вражеский" сайт на ихних буквах, и копировал через буфер.
пример с сайта TNT приблизительно и отражает что у меня получалось
http://www.tntware.com/delphicontrols/images/UnicodeWindows.gif
(только естесвенно я эти "кракозябры" не подписывал - язык такойто..., достаточно было того, что то что в базу положил то и получил назад)
← →
Orxan (2006-08-29 17:20) [42]Anatoly Podgoretsky © (29.08.06 16:49) [37]
AMERICAN_AMERICA.WE8MSWIN1252 этим пробовал
← →
sniknik © (2006-08-29 17:21) [43]да и кстати, я не в жабе пробовал... и не с ораклом, а в своей тестовой программе c базами акесс, mssql и вроде бы firebird (смутно, tnt стоял очень недолго, фактически, проверил, сразу получилось без проблем и тутже удалил чтобы случайно от него ничего в проекты рабочие не "подцепить", а проверял на всем что под руку попалось в тот момент)
← →
ANB © (2006-08-29 17:55) [44]
> Orxan (29.08.06 17:20) [42]
Ща то какой NLS стоит ?
← →
Orxan (2006-08-29 18:43) [45]> ANB © (29.08.06 17:55) [44]
AMERICAN_AMERICA.WE8ISO8859P9
← →
Anatoly Podgoretsky © (2006-08-29 20:05) [46]sniknik © (29.08.06 17:21) [43]
Я использую TNT без проблем
← →
ANB © (2006-08-30 09:19) [47]
> AMERICAN_AMERICA.WE8ISO8859P9
Ну дык с такой кодировкой ты никогда русских букв не увидишь.
← →
Val © (2006-08-30 11:50) [48]>[47] ANB © (30.08.06 09:19)
вроде автор упорно хочет увидеть турецкие буквы, а вы ему русскую локаль настраиваете...зачем?
← →
ANB © (2006-08-30 12:55) [49]Задача вообщето решается настройкой сессии. В одаке это можно прямо в компоненте TOraSession вроде как все сделать (сам не пользовался, но что то подобное видел). В противном случае клиент будет пытаться сам преобразовывать юникод в строку и обратно.
Для проверки того, что легло в поле, удобно использовать функцию dump.
Кстати, про турецкий язык ничего не увидел :(
← →
Orxan (2006-08-30 13:11) [50]ANB © (30.08.06 09:19) [47]
а мне не русские то буквы нужны. их я без проблем вижу.
Значит просмотрел кодировку каждого символа, который не нормально показывался. Оказалось, что при написании вручную этих символов в TNT цифровой эквивалент отличается от эквивалента, которого я получаю из таблицы. Всего таких символов 8. пришлось написат процедурку, которая заменяет иероглифы на нормальные буквы при выводе в TNT. вроде заработало.
Разницы никакой при использовании адо оли доа компонентов.
Спосибо всем, кто пытался помочь.
Страницы: 1 2 вся ветка
Текущий архив: 2006.10.29;
Скачать: CL | DM;
Память: 0.55 MB
Время: 0.039 c